aadp...how much more creative can you get at the 1? You want the Packers to sweep with Kuhn? You want them to put Jackson in to muscle out a yard? How much creativity do you see in teams opting to run from the 1?

They put in Kuhn on that first run which later set up the play action TD to Lee. I've never seen that QB sneak before...how was that predictable?

Oh, I did not mean that the QB fake was predictable, it was not.

But frankly you've got Starks activated, and the dude has been praised for leaning forward when falling to get some extra yards.

You've got Quinn Johnson who I'm not the biggest fan of - but was playing decent tonight and if anything is built for short-yardage situations.

There are other option that McCarthy, I hope, realizes might be suitable other than Kuhn. Or at least other options than Kuhn rushing for a TD / first-down.


I am a fan of McCarthy, but this time of the season he has to be on top of the game. I think it says a lot today after the game in the locker room that players pushed him into the middle of the huddle to break the team down along with Pickett.

But now he has to give action to his words of not being too predictable with Kuhn. Kuhn is a huge weapon, but not if everyone knows what is coming.

The fake QB sneak was a neat idea. I've never seen that before. But as Troy Aikman pointed out, it looked like Rodgers sold it too much, then made a bad pitch. The play was too slow to develop.

And I'm not going to complain about a handoff to Kuhn on the one yard line. Didn't they say he was something like 9 of 10 when needing to pick up one yard for a first down this season?
